Hamed Karimi is a scholar working on Artificial Intelligence, Atomic and Molecular Physics, and Optics and Materials Chemistry. According to data from OpenAlex, Hamed Karimi has authored 6 papers receiving a total of 111 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Artificial Intelligence, 2 papers in Atomic and Molecular Physics, and Optics and 1 paper in Materials Chemistry. Recurrent topics in Hamed Karimi’s work include Quantum Information and Cryptography (2 papers), Quantum Computing Algorithms and Architecture (2 papers) and Polymer Nanocomposite Synthesis and Irradiation (1 paper). Hamed Karimi is often cited by papers focused on Quantum Information and Cryptography (2 papers), Quantum Computing Algorithms and Architecture (2 papers) and Polymer Nanocomposite Synthesis and Irradiation (1 paper). Hamed Karimi collaborates with scholars based in Canada, United States and Iran. Hamed Karimi's co-authors include Ian Affleck, Gili Rosenberg, Helmut G. Katzgraber and Hadi Khoramishad and has published in prestigious journals such as Physical Review B, Journal of Applied Polymer Science and Physical review. E.
